Location St. Louis, MO 63110 Scheduled Hours 40 Position Summary The Kramer Lab in the Division of Oncology at WashU Medicine is seeking a highly motivated Research Technician to join our research team. The lab is interested in using artificial intelligence designed molecules to understand and treat leukemia. We use a variety of model systems and patient samples, with a focus on targeting the mutant proteins that drive acute myeloid leukemia (AML). The ideal candidate for this position will be eager to learn new skills and laboratory techniques, excited about troubleshooting and problem solving, and looking to contribute to our knowledge of cancer and advance the field towards cures for patients.…
